Don't see a lot of users on reiser anymore, don't know if your problems might be related to that or not.

 

If your webUI is working OK, go to Disk Settings and disable autostart. If you can't do that, shutdown and you can edit config/disk.cfg on the flash drive in your PC to accomplish the same thing.

 

Reboot and start the array in Maintenance mode so you can check filesystem on all your disks.

3 hours ago, JorgeB said:

With reiser this can take a long time, more than 1 hour, if the disk was not cleanly unmounted, suggest converting to XFS ASAP

 

This was it. I just left it overnight and the array was up and running a parity check by the time I woke up. Extracting my data now :)
